This transmission builder offers super-strong transmissions with one of the best warranties in the industry.
PerformaBuilt Transmissions of Sugarloaf, PA has thrown down the gauntlet by offering a significant one-year warranty on their entire product line. That warranty is extended to two years if customers buy a PerformaBuilt converter with their transmission. The thing we like is that PerformaBuilt places no conditions on their transmission warranty; there is no mileage stipulation, and no “abuse” clause. In fact, racing does not void the warranty.
According to PerformaBuilt president, Alan Pickering: "We firmly believe that we make the best high-performance transmissions and torque converters in the world. This warranty is unprecedented anywhere in the racing industry, and it shows how serious we are about our quality. It’s a clear indication that the purchase of a PerformaBuilt transmission is a good, safe investment for any racer or high-performance car owner.” Those are strong words indeed, and a check of the PerformaBuilt website shows numerous happy customers doing huge wheelstands.
As for the actual product line, PerformaBuilt specializes in Ford and GM transmissions, most especially overdrive units. We checked out specifications and power ratings for all the popular boxes such as 700-R4, 4L60E, 4L65E, 4L80E, 2004-R, TH350, TH400, AODE, and 4R70W. We found different power-handling levels at different prices for a variety of uses. As far as pricing goes, we checked the cost for a Turbo 400 with a power threshold of 1,000 hp that also had a manual valve body, and it was listed for $1,550. Considering this type of unit would be sitting behind a drag car making enough beans to push it into the 8s—and still have a one- or two-year warranty—that’s a pretty good deal.
